Speak Out’s annual conference is an event worthwhile attending. There’s a great line-up of sessions for self advocates, families and support workers that includes:
- David Corner from Empower Us in New Zealand,
- Libbi Cunningham from 1800RESPECT,
- WWDA sharing the Australian Committee report and feedback from the UN on the Elimination of Discrimination Against Women that was presented at the UN recently,
- Personal stories from self advocates
- Paul Cain, Inclusion Australia
- Our Australian Empower Us leaders – Judy Huett and Heather Forsythe about the World Congress in Birmingham
- Quality and Safeguards
- NDIS self management
- Aardvark Adventures, drumming, sports cars, silent disco and more!!
On Friday evening we’ve partnered with the National Disability Coordination Officer Program (NDCO) for a screening of Defiant Lives that includes a Q&A with the Director.
